Output ce0afa35b94fb4e079ea15042ecf138c496e6b781c6e52d5b687a62e34dc01f9:0

value
49587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 424f8a6291c340d5582c3997dbce86c5a5795705 OP_EQUAL
address
37jdonCDW862wfoHrLTgYxkJyV3n745Zhu
transaction
ce0afa35b94fb4e079ea15042ecf138c496e6b781c6e52d5b687a62e34dc01f9
confirmations
387447
spent
true